Is Slate Creek Apartments Safe?
Yes — this neighborhood is safe. Slate Creek Apartments in Roseville, CA has a safety grade of A-. The overall crime index is 81, which is 19% below the national average of 100.
Compared to the Roseville average (crime index 63), Slate Creek Apartments is 18% higher in overall crime.
Looking at specific crime types, robbery is the most elevated concern (index: 195, 95% above average), while assault is the lowest risk (index: 30). Property crime is more prevalent than violent crime here, consistent with broader national patterns.
